Abstract

The invention belongs to the technical field of material conveying, and particularly relates to an automatic material stacking device. The device comprises a first-stage conveying mechanism, a second-stage conveying mechanism and a support, wherein the support comprises a guide sleeve plate installation support, a guide rail installation frame and a bottom support, and the guide sleeve plate installation support is further provided with a first-stage driving mechanism used for driving the guide sleeve plate installation support to vertically ascend and descend along slide rods; one end of thefirst-stage conveying mechanism is connected with the bottom support in rotary and movable modes, and the other end of the first-stage conveying mechanism is connected with the second-stage conveyingmechanism in rotary and movable modes; and a second-stage driving mechanism used for driving the second-stage conveying mechanism to transversely move is further arranged on the bottom support. The second-stage driving mechanism drives the second-stage conveying mechanism serving as a material output end to move, so that the transverse arrangement mode after material is output is changed. The height positions of the first-stage conveying mechanism and the second-stage conveying mechanism which are arranged on a bottom plate are changed through the first-stage driving mechanism, so that the longitudinal arrangement mode after the material is output is further changed.

Description

technical field [0001] The invention belongs to the technical field of material transportation, and in particular relates to an automatic material stacking device. Background technique [0002] Under the condition of modern commodity economy, with the acceleration of economic development and scientific and technological progress, the important role of logistics industry in economic development has been paid more and more attention. Since the dominant factor of the commodity economy has been transferred from the manufacture of commodities to the circulation of commodities, whether the logistics process is efficient and smooth will directly affect the efficiency of economic operation. Judging from the current operation process of my country's logistics system, the loading process of goods concentrates most of the manpower and material resources.
